I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Python Discussion :

[pandas] compter les modalités d'une variable catégorielle


Sujet :

Python

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Profil pro
    Inscrit en
    Octobre 2009
    Messages
    206
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ations forums :
    Inscription : Octobre 2009
    Messages : 206
    Par défaut [pandas] compter les modalités d'une variable catégorielle
    Bonjour,
    je dispose d'un dataframe pandas (nommé df) dont une des colonnes nommées "nature" contient des noms (basket, gant, short, ...). Il y a en tout 10 noms différents
    Je souhaiterais compter le nombre de fois ou chacun de ces noms apparait. J'ai essayé ça: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
    class_names =df.nature.unique()
    for i in class_names:
    df.count(i)
    Ca ne marche pas, il me renvoie cette erreur: 'Level basket must be same as name (None)'
    Merci pour votre aide

  2. #2
    Membre émérite

    Homme Profil pro
    Ingénieur
    Inscrit en
    Août 2010
    Messages
    662
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Ingénieur
    Secteur : Aéronautique - Marine - Espace - Armement

    Informations forums :
    Inscription : Août 2010
    Messages : 662
    Par défaut
    Salut,

    Il existe une méthode de Pandas pour ça:
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    df['nature'].value_counts()
    J

Discussions similaires

  1. Réponses: 6
    Dernier message: 04/12/2018, 11h08
  2. Réponses: 3
    Dernier message: 06/12/2017, 16h22
  3. Réponses: 2
    Dernier message: 27/11/2017, 10h56
  4. Réponses: 0
    Dernier message: 22/05/2015, 14h42
  5. Trier les modalités d'une variable dans une table SAS
    Par id301077 dans le forum SAS Base
    Réponses: 4
    Dernier message: 12/03/2015, 09h45

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o